Yes, it is illegal to wear headphones while driving in North Carolina. The law prohibits the use of headphones or earbuds in both ears while operating a vehicle, as it can impair a driver's ability to hear important sounds, such as sirens or horns. However, using a single earbud is permitted, as long as it does not hinder the driver's hearing ability. Always check local regulations for any updates or specific details.

The noise from the helicopters propellers are so loud you wouldn't be able to hear the other person. The headphones have speakers inside them to allow communication while also providing protection from the loud noise.
